Clean eating is all about consuming whole food in its most natural state, or as close to it as possible. Eliminating processed foods from your diet and eating clean is a positive lifestyle change that has countless health benefits. Clean eating is a long-term strategy to eating healthy food without depriving yourself of flavorful food or feeling guilty after every meal. Clean Eating is real food. It is not a diet; it's a lifestyle approach to food and its preparation.

Renae lived a high stress executive lifestyle, complete with a lot of travel. She was gaining weight and feeling the effects of aging, or so she thought. She was exhausted and just didn't feel good. She needed to make some drastic changes to her lifestyle. She started reading everything that she could about what to eat and what not to eat, and how food affects our bodies. The information that she found was astounding! It was the food that she was eating that was causing the weight gain and making her feel tired. She knew that eating a piece of fish or grilled chicken and a salad for lunch and dinner for the rest of her life was just not sustainable. That's when she had to get creative. She has created recipes that are very much like the comfort foods that she grew up with. Meals that were very satisfying and that really sticks to the ribs, but using clean ingredients. She now eat lots of protein, fresh fruits and vegetables. Her body is really showing these positive changes, she has more energy, she has lost weight and feels healthier. The food was so good, that her friends and family started to ask for the recipes. That's when the idea of writing a cookbook was born. She has created the recipes to be tasty and interesting.
